Lines in sketches

The line tools in the Sketch > Create panel let you create lines as sketch geometry or construction geometry in an active sketch in Fusion.

You can use the following tools to create lines in an active sketch:

Note: Before you can create sketch geometry, you must use the Create Sketch tool create sketch icon to create a new sketch or right-click an existing sketch and select Edit Sketch to enter the Sketch contextual environment.

Line

The Line tool creates a series of connected lines and arcs in the active sketch.

You click to place the first point, then click to place a second point to define the first line segment. Continue clicking to place additional line segments, or click and drag to create connected arc segments.

In the Sketch Palette dialog, in the Feature Options section, you can switch between Line types while the Line tool is active, without returning to the toolbar.

Midpoint Line

The Midpoint Line tool creates a line that is symmetrical from a midpoint you specify in the active sketch.

You click to place the midpoint, then specify the length and angle of the line segment to place each end of the line.
